Biographical Insights into Eero J√§rnefelt's Life and Influence

Eero J√§rnefelt, born in 1863, was a prominent Finnish painter known for his deep connection to nature and the Finnish landscape. He studied in Paris and was influenced by the Impressionist movement, which shaped his unique style. J√§rnefelt's works often reflect his love for the Finnish countryside, capturing its beauty and tranquility. His painting, Kev√§talven Aurinko, created in 1899, showcases his mastery of light and color, making it a significant piece in Finnish art history.

Historical Context: The Finnish Art Movement of the Late 19th Century

J√§rnefelt's Role in the National Romanticism Movement

J√§rnefelt was a key figure in the National Romanticism movement, which sought to express Finnish identity through art. His works often reflect themes of nature, folklore, and national pride. Kev√§talven Aurinko embodies this movement, showcasing the beauty of Finland's landscapes and the importance of nature in Finnish culture.

Influences from Contemporary Artists and Movements

During J√§rnefelt's time, he was influenced by various contemporary artists, including the French Impressionists. Their focus on light and color inspired him to explore similar techniques in his own work. This blend of influences helped shape his distinctive style, making him a pivotal figure in the evolution of Finnish art.

Preservation and Exhibition: Where to Experience the Original

The original Kev√§talven Aurinko is housed in the Ateneum Art Museum in Helsinki. This museum is part of the Finnish National Gallery and showcases a vast collection of Finnish art. Visitors can experience the beauty of J√§rnefelt's work firsthand, immersing themselves in the rich history of Finnish art.
